CLASS net/minecraft/class_7843 net/minecraft/client/gui/widget/SimplePositioningWidget COMMENT A widget that positions its children relative to the widget's position. COMMENT This does not attempt to prevent widgets overlapping with each other; COMMENT if this is necessary, consider {@link GridWidget}. FIELD field_40766 elements Ljava/util/List; FIELD field_40768 minHeight I FIELD field_40769 minWidth I FIELD field_40770 mainPositioner Lnet/minecraft/class_7847; METHOD (II)V ARG 1 width ARG 2 height METHOD method_46440 setPos (IIILjava/util/function/Consumer;F)V ARG 0 low ARG 1 high ARG 2 length ARG 3 setter ARG 4 relative METHOD method_46441 add (Lnet/minecraft/class_8021;)Lnet/minecraft/class_8021; ARG 1 widget METHOD method_46442 setPos (Lnet/minecraft/class_8021;IIII)V ARG 0 widget ARG 1 left ARG 2 top ARG 3 right ARG 4 bottom METHOD method_46443 setPos (Lnet/minecraft/class_8021;IIIIFF)V ARG 0 widget ARG 1 left ARG 2 top ARG 3 right ARG 4 bottom ARG 5 relativeX ARG 6 relativeY METHOD method_46444 add (Lnet/minecraft/class_8021;Lnet/minecraft/class_7847;)Lnet/minecraft/class_8021; ARG 1 widget ARG 2 positioner METHOD method_46446 setDimensions (II)Lnet/minecraft/class_7843; ARG 1 minWidth ARG 2 minHeight METHOD method_46447 setMinHeight (I)Lnet/minecraft/class_7843; ARG 1 minWidth METHOD method_46448 copyPositioner ()Lnet/minecraft/class_7847; METHOD method_46449 setMinWidth (I)Lnet/minecraft/class_7843; ARG 1 minHeight METHOD method_46450 getMainPositioner ()Lnet/minecraft/class_7847; METHOD method_48228 (Ljava/util/function/Consumer;Lnet/minecraft/class_7843$class_7844;)V ARG 1 element METHOD method_48634 setPos (Lnet/minecraft/class_8021;Lnet/minecraft/class_8030;)V ARG 0 widget ARG 1 rect CLASS class_7844 Element